Can GeForce GTX 1060 run Rhome?

Great

The GeForce GTX 1060 handles Rhome well at 1080p, delivering approximately 135 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 101 FPS.

RhomeGeForce GTX 1060 F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low211 fps158 fps84 fps
Medium168 fps126 fps67 fps
High135 fps101 fps54 fps
Ultra110 fps82 fps44 fps

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Quad-core Intel or AMD, 2.5 GHz or faster
GPU
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 770
RAM
8 GB

About

Rhome, released in 2020, is a first-person dark atmospheric exploration game that immerses players in a psychologically challenging environment. In this indie title, players embark on a journey to uncover the fate of Hailey Rhome while navigating through increasingly chaotic scenarios. Combining elements of adventure and casual gaming, Rhome stands out for its engaging narrative and unsettling atmosphere, making it a unique experience in the free-to-play genre.
